asset concession payment
Defined in 1 place of the United States Code.
Asset concession payment.—The term "asset concession payment" means a payment that—
(A) is made by a concessionaire to an eligible entity for fair market value that is determined as part of the asset concession; and
(B) may be—
(i) a payment made at the financial close of an asset concession; or
(ii) a series of payments scheduled to be made for—
(I) a fixed period; or
(II) the term of an asset concession.
